In other news, I watched BSG: Razor tonight on Space and I was a little disappointed. It was fun and all just for being BSG but it didn’t satisfy me. I liked seeing more of the old toasters and ships and hearing “By Your Command” again but the story itself lacked in my opinion. I never really cared for Admiral Cain when she was in the show to begin with so more of her and her “maverick” crew wasn’t something I was looking forward to. Even the brief glimpses of the rest of the fleet just didn’t sit well with me though so it wasn’t just her.

I found the flashbacks to be muddy and they always seemed to be placed at the wrong point and managed to break up the tempo of the story each and every time. Irritating to say the least. I suspect I would’ve preferred either a wholly flashbacked episode without any reference to the current arc (though with my distaste for Cain — which I’m sure is shared — I can’t seeing that one being popular) or one that was just bookended by current events and told the story in one piece.
